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is a critical component of any successful website. However, mastering SEO in the context of web design requires a strategic approach that balances aesthetics with functionality.
SEO involves optimizing your website to improve its visibility on search engines. This includes keyword research, on-page optimization, link building, and content creation. However, the design of your website can significantly impact these factors.
When designing a website, consider SEO from the outset. This means structuring your site for easy navigation, optimizing URLs, and utilizing header tags effectively. A well-structured site helps search engines index your content more efficiently.
With more users accessing websites via mobile devices, ensuring your site is mobile-friendly is essential for SEO. Google prioritizes mobile-optimized sites in its rankings, so responsive design should be a priority.
Website speed plays a crucial role in user experience and SEO. Slow-loading sites can lead to high bounce rates, negatively affecting your search rankings. Utilize techniques like image optimization and minimizing redirects to enhance loading times.
Your website's content should be engaging, informative, and optimized for relevant keywords. High-quality content is more likely to attract backlinks, further boosting your SEO efforts.
Combining effective web design with SEO best practices is essential for improving your website's visibility and attracting organic traffic. By focusing on user experience, mobile optimization, and high-quality content, you can create a winning formula for success.
